Lei Yixian, also known as Huanran, with the courtesy name Chuntai, lived during the Jiaqing and Tongzhi periods (approximately until 1861). Originally from Fujian, he later moved to Quzhou (present-day Quzhou City). Due to financial difficulties, he abandoned Confucian studies to pursue medicine, studying under Cheng Zhitian from Xin'an, from whom he fully inherited the medical tradition. During the Daoguang period, his entire family moved to Longyou, where he practiced medicine in the city. Known for his noble medical ethics, he treated all patients with equal dedication and care, regardless of the severity of their illness or their financial status. He authored "Medical Encyclopedia" in forty volumes and "Medical Essentials" in four volumes (unfortunately, these works were never published).
